openclaw macOS 常见问题与排查 202604:解决 M 系列芯片兼容性与内核扩展冲突

常见问题
openclaw macOS 常见问题与排查 202604:解决 M 系列芯片兼容性与内核扩展冲突

针对 2026 年 4 月更新的 openclaw macOS 版本,本文深度解析了在 M3/M4 芯片架构下可能遇到的连接超时、权限校验失败及跨平台同步异常等核心痛点。通过对比 Windows 与 iOS 端的配置差异,我们为多系统用户提供了精准的排查指南,涵盖从系统内核扩展(Kext)到网络代理协议的底层优化方案,确保您的跨平台协作流程无缝衔接。无论您是开发者还是多设备重度用户,这份实战手册都将助您快速定位故障根源,提升 openclaw 在 macOS 环境下的运行稳定性。

随着 2026 年 4 月 openclaw 发布 v2.8.4 稳定版,macOS 用户在享受更高并发性能的同时,也面临着系统安全性增强带来的权限挑战。本文将跳出常规的安装教程,直击多系统用户在 macOS 平台最常遇到的底层冲突问题。

权限沙盒与内核扩展的“罗生门”:为何配置无效?

在 macOS Sequoia 或更高版本中,openclaw 的核心组件常因系统权限收紧而被拦截。与 Windows 平台简单的管理员运行不同,macOS 用户常遇到‘配置已加载但流量未接管’的现象。这通常源于系统设置中的‘完全磁盘访问权限’未正确授予。排查细节:请检查 `/Library/Application Support/openclaw/` 目录下的 log 文件,若出现 `EACCES: permission denied` 错误,需手动在‘隐私与安全性’中添加 openclaw 二进制文件。对比 Android 端的自动化授权,macOS 的手动干预是确保全局接管的关键,尤其是在处理自定义规则集时,沙盒机制往往会导致外部引用文件读取失败。

openclaw相关配图

M 系列芯片下的架构模拟与性能损耗排查

202604 版本虽然原生支持 ARM64 架构,但部分旧版插件仍依赖 Rosetta 2 运行。用户反馈在 M3 Max 芯片上 CPU 占用率异常飙升至 15%,而同等配置在 Windows 端仅为 2%。通过 `top -u` 命令观察发现,这是由于 x86 模拟层与 macOS 系统调度器的指令集冲突。建议用户检查 `openclaw -v` 输出,确保版本后缀包含 `darwin-arm64` 而非 `darwin-amd64`。针对此类硬件差异,优化方案是强制开启‘硬件加速转发’参数,这在处理高带宽任务时能显著降低延迟,避免因 CPU 节流导致的连接断开。

openclaw相关配图

网络协议栈冲突:解决 53 端口占用与 DNS 劫持

在 macOS 上,`mDNSResponder` 经常与 openclaw 的内置 DNS 服务争抢 53 端口。如果你发现浏览器可以访问但终端 `ping` 不通,通常是 DNS 解析链断裂。实战排查细节:执行 `sudo lsof -i :53`,若发现非 openclaw 进程占用,需修改配置文件中的 `dns.port` 为 5353 或更高。对比 iOS 端的系统级 VPN 框架接管,macOS 的网络堆栈更为复杂,建议开启‘增强型虚拟网卡(TUN)’模式,并在系统网络设置中将 openclaw 生成的虚拟接口优先级调至最高,以彻底解决跨平台环境下的 DNS 污染问题。

openclaw相关配图

跨平台配置同步中的编码与换行符冲突

多系统用户常在 Windows 下编辑 YAML 配置文件后通过 iCloud 同步至 Mac,却发现 openclaw 报错无法启动。这是典型的 CRLF(Windows)与 LF(macOS/Linux)换行符冲突。排查真实场景:当你在 Windows 端使用记事本保存配置,macOS 端的 openclaw 解析器会因行尾多余的 `\r` 字符导致语法校验失败。解决方法是在 macOS 端使用 `sed -i '' 's/\r//' config.yaml` 命令进行批量转换。相比 iOS 端闭源环境的自动修正,macOS 端的开放性要求用户更关注文件编码格式,建议统一使用 UTF-8 无 BOM 格式以确保跨平台一致性。

常见问题

升级到 202604 补丁后,macOS 菜单栏图标消失但进程在运行,如何找回?

这是由于 macOS 状态栏图标过多导致的自动隐藏机制。请尝试关闭其他常驻应用,或在终端执行 `killall ControlCenter` 重启控制中心。若问题依旧,请检查 `config.json` 中的 `ui.hide_tray` 参数是否被误设为 true。

为什么 openclaw 在 Mac 睡眠唤醒后无法自动重连,而 Windows 端却很正常?

macOS 的 Power Nap 机制会限制休眠时的网络活动。请在‘系统设置’->‘电池’->‘选项’中开启‘唤醒以供网络访问’。同时,在 openclaw 的设置中将 `reconnect_interval` 调整为 5s,以加速唤醒后的握手过程。

Mac 端提示‘无法验证开发者’导致无法运行 openclaw,必须降低系统安全性吗?

不需要。这是 Gatekeeper 的保护机制。只需在 Finder 中右键点击 openclaw 图标选择‘打开’,在弹出的对话框中确认即可。或者使用命令 `sudo xattr -rd com.apple.quarantine /Applications/openclaw.app` 移除隔离属性。

总结

获取 openclaw 202604 最新稳定版及详细技术文档,请访问官方下载页面或查阅跨平台部署指南。

相关阅读:openclaw macOS 常见问题与排查 202604openclaw macOS 常见问题与排查 202604使用技巧跨平台协同演进:openclaw Windows 更新日志与版本变化 2026 深度解析

openclaw macOS 常见问题与排查 202604 openclaw

快速下载

下载 openclaw